Abstract

The present invention relates to a kind of load selector that is used for the adjustable transformer shunting switch.This load selector has two separate mobile branch contact points, and one of these contacts connect the vacuum switch of a switching load electric current, another minute contact point be connected to a vacuum switch that cut-offs weighing apparatus electric current between two adjacent taps.
With cut-off load current and continue through-flow vacuum that to close what connect be one the 3rd vacuum switch, and these two vacuum switches that are connected in series are almost operated simultaneously.

Description

The load selector that is used for the adjustable transformer shunting switch
The present invention relates to a kind of two movable load selectors that divide contact point that have that are used for the adjustable transformer shunting switch.
A kind of like this load selector is disclosed among the DE4223439.
This known load selector has the branch contact point of two separate activities, wherein load current and long-term through-flow vacuum switch are cut-off in one of the additional connection of the branch contact point of first activity, the branch contact point of second activity is additional to be connected one and has been connected in series cut-offfing the balanced balanced current between adjustable transformer two adjacent taps and the switch of this current path being provided of an effective resistance, before first fen contact point leaves present fixed contact, the second movable contact point that divides all can arrive new fixed contact in each switch over travel, and this and switch orientation independent.
But this load selector can not guarantee to prevent restriking of electric arc when the vacuum switch tripping operation of cut-offfing load current, can not prevent that vacuum loss and other problem from appearring in this switch.
Therefore the objective of the invention is to improve a kind of like this load selector, it can provide maximum protection to preventing the vacuum switch generation functional fault that cut-offs load current.
Above-mentioned purpose of the present invention is to realize like this, to with cut-off load current and allow first of vacuum switch series connection that this electric current continues to flow through movablely to divide that contact point is additional to be connected a preferably identical vacuum switch of structure, and the vacuum switch of two serial connections is almost operated simultaneously.
People know in order to improve the error protection ability, can will have the fracture scheme replacement of the vacuum circuit-breaker of single break with two tandem taps.Adopt a vacuum switch to realize among U.S. Pat-PS3283101, the fixing contact acting in conjunction of this bridging contact and two disposed adjacent with movable bridging contact of installing; And the open text DE-OS2125296 of Germany has introduced another kind of form of implementation, and it has two and is contained in the axial breakpoint of configuration successively in the common chamber.
In this case, all require vacuum switch to have the special structure of making especially, this involves great expense switch.On the contrary, device of the present invention is made of two independent vacuum switches, and is meant two switch elements that structure is identical.
The present invention is further described below with reference to the accompanying drawings for example.
Fig. 1 represents the schematic diagram of load selector of the present invention.The tap of tap coil and fixed contact n, (n+1) ..., (n+m) being connected, these fixed contacts can be arranged ringwise or orthoscopic is arranged.It comprises that via one two same vacuum switch SKV and the series circuit of ZKV are connected to common conductor, and as described in the main application, also comprise one independently with the movable auxiliary contact HKW that does not have mechanical couplings, it is connected on the common wire via the series circuit of an auxiliary switch HKV and effective resistance R, and this auxiliary switch can be made of vacuum switch.Fig. 2 has represented relevant circuit diagram, and this is from n(n-1), (n+2), and return the repetition cascade circuit of (n+1).
Fig. 3 represents the load selector schematic diagram that another has changed, wherein switch element is contained on the moveable arm, here this moveable arm is supporting main contacts SKM, and movable independently auxiliary contact HKW is that insulation ground dress is cutting, and electric going up with the arm that supports main contacts SKM is connected.
